Description

The data consists of c-VEMP and o-VEMP responses between two groups of individuals with mild to moderately severe degree sensorineural hearing impairment Group A: 50-60 years individuals Group B: 60.1-70 years individuals Hypotheses of the study: c-VEMP: • There will be no statistical significant difference in the latency of P13 peak of c-VEMP among individuals with hearing impairment between 50-60 and 60.1-70 years. • There will be no statistical significant difference in the latency of N23 peak of c-VEMP among individuals with hearing impairment between 50-60 and 60.1-70 years. • There will be no statistical significant difference in the amplitude of P13 peak of c-VEMP among individuals with hearing impairment between 50-60 and 60.1-70 years. • There will be no statistical significant difference in the amplitude of N23 peak on c-VEMP among individuals with hearing impairment between 50-60 and 60.1-70 years. o-VEMP: • There will be no statistical significant difference in the latency of N10 peak on o-VEMP among individuals with hearing impairment between 50-60 and 60.1-70 years. • There will be no statistical significant difference in the latency of P15 peak on o-VEMP among individuals with hearing impairment between 50-60 and 60.1-70 years. • There will be no statistical significant difference in the amplitude of N10 peak in o-VEMP among individuals with hearing impairment between 50-60 and 60.1-70 years. • There will be no statistical significant difference in the amplitude of P15 peak in o-VEMP among individuals with hearing impairment between 50-60 and 60.1-70 years.
